VIP 182 Vision Combo SBR O/B 2008 vs VIP Bay Stealth Competitor 218 2005 — Same Brand, Different Boat
The VIP 182 Vision Combo SBR O/B 2008 vs VIP Bay Stealth Competitor 218 2005 comparison sits squarely in the category of decisions where specs alone won't tell the whole story — intended use, storage, and long-term ownership costs all factor in.
The power gap is worth calling out. Rated to 150 hp, the VIP Bay Stealth Competitor 218 2005 has a 60-hp advantage over the VIP 182 Vision Combo SBR O/B 2008's 90-hp ceiling — enough to notice on acceleration and at cruising speed, particularly with a full passenger load. Fuel capacity breaks the other way: the VIP Bay Stealth Competitor 218 2005 carries 41 gallons versus 25 gallons in the VIP 182 Vision Combo SBR O/B 2008. On a lake day that's negligible, but for coastal cruising or long reservoir runs the extra range matters.
Bottom line: Performance buyers should lean toward the VIP Bay Stealth Competitor 218 2005 and its 150-hp ceiling. If fuel economy and quieter running matter more than top-end speed, the VIP 182 Vision Combo SBR O/B 2008 with its 90-hp rating is the more economical daily driver.
